Central City and Clarks are places in Nebraska.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Central City has the higher population (3,039 vs 337 in Clarks). Central City has the higher median household income ($62,012 vs $55,625 in Clarks). Central City has the higher median home value ($158,300 vs $92,000 in Clarks).
